Output ec8d7e210eaccc0685941427179c7c27196890a1d41cada067af78cd9f07c8a8:0

value
1383000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f905058f5941e0aff9e2f9112a0d71698a51711b OP_EQUAL
address
3QPiCDyywf4Rpaj3Z56ZqcJMeoD9HeVYmf
transaction
ec8d7e210eaccc0685941427179c7c27196890a1d41cada067af78cd9f07c8a8
spent
true